Help! I simply refuse to use the metal tankbusta models to build my tankbustaz,Ive used the rokkits and other bits on the basic boyz and loota/burnaz sprue to build 6 tank bustaz so far,but I could realy use some ideas/links for scratch building a few more rokkit launchers.
I've considered making some GS rokkits and fixing them onto some modified shootahz but I'm not sure if I want to go that way.
So,any Ideas guys,I could really use some help.

the actual rokkit is the only hard part - once you have that, you can stick it on the end of almost any tube-like launcher, e.g. I've seen converted burnas and shootas used.
Rokkits I've used include:
- the front half of the missiles from the old IG vehicle sprue (the same could be done with the new one)
- marine missle launchers (if you have a lootas army)
- that weird WHFB Imperial multiple rocket launcher, can't remember its name
- 1/48 scale aircraft rockets and missiles from a kit at my local model shop

Use a shoota and chop off the magazine. Greenstuff the edge shut and then use a bit of tube to use as a base off of the end the shoota. Use your greenstuff on the plastic tube. I've seen one converted like that with a plastic sucker stick.
